TL;DR · Technology Engineering Associate Director, Observability and Event Management

As the Technology Engineering Associate Director, Observability and Event Management, you will serve as the technical authority for the enterprise’s monitoring, telemetry, and event lifecycle capabilities. You will lead the technology strategy and engineering of observability services across logs, metrics, traces, and digital experience monitoring while managing a team focused on proactive reliability. Your daily work involves building modern telemetry pipelines using OpenTelemetry, distributed tracing, and log aggregation, alongside implementing AIOps to improve signal-to-noise ratios and automate remediation. You will manage tool selection and vendor relationships for platforms like Datadog, Dynatrace, Grafana, or SolarWinds. The role addresses the critical business problem of ensuring infrastructure and applications are measurable and resilient through automated event detection, correlation, and noise reduction to facilitate data-driven engineering decisions across the entire enterprise ecosystem.

What you'll do

  • Define and own the enterprise strategy for logs, metrics, traces, events, and digital experience monitoring.
  • Establish observability as an enterprise service with clear standards, support models, and adoption requirements.
  • Lead the engineering of modern telemetry pipelines using OpenTelemetry, distributed tracing, and log aggregation.
  • Manage event management systems including detection, correlation, noise reduction, and automated response.
  • Implement AIOps capabilities to improve signal-to-noise ratios and accelerate root-cause identification.
  • Drive automation-first approaches for alerting, remediation, and event routing across all platforms.
  • Lead tool selection, roadmap development, and vendor management for observability and event platforms.
  • Manage and mentor a team of engineers focused on delivering enterprise observability services.

What we're looking for

  • Bachelor’s Degree in IT, Computer Science, or Business Administration with 9 years experience, Master’s with 8 years, or PhD with 4 years.
  • Deep expertise in observability and monitoring platforms such as Datadog, Dynatrace, Grafana, or SolarWinds.
  • Strong understanding of OpenTelemetry, distributed tracing, and telemetry standards.
  • Hands-on experience with event correlation, AIOps, and automation frameworks.
  • Demonstrated proficiency in ITIL Event Management, Incident Management, and Operations Control.
  • Proven ability to translate telemetry into insights for both engineering and leadership audiences.
  • Exceptional communication skills to bridge the gap between technical and business stakeholders.
  • Ability to manage competing priorities and translate customer needs into product roadmap offerings.
